History

Born in 1994 in Ondarroa, Spain, Arrizabalaga embarked on his youth career at the age of 10 with his current team Athletic Bilbao. It took him a while to progress through the ranks and although he was called up to be a part of the main team on a few occasions in 2012, he was only used as a substitute.

In 2013, he received a promotion to the reserves team and maintained a clean sheet on his debut. From then on, he appeared quite regularly for the club but a couple of injuries hampered his time on the field.

Nevertheless, Arrizabalaga soldiered on and was sent out on loan to Real Valladolid in 2015. He put in quite an impressive display for them and upon his return, he was included in Athletic Bilbao’s first team. Initially, he was the third-choice keeper but the player has certainly worked his way up.

Playing Style

One trait that sets Arrizabalaga apart from a lot of goalkeepers of his age is his lightning-fast reflexes. Usually, it takes a certain amount of experience to develop such a skill but the Spanish youngster seems to have an innate ability for the same.

His distribution is quite impressive and he harbours the strength to stop long shots. As far as concentration goes, Arrizabalaga’s focus remains solid throughout the game. The goalkeeper is also quite adept at saving penalties. The only aspect he needs to work on is his ability to catch crosses but that is something that can be ironed out eventually.
